Mount Tralala
Mount Tralala is a peak in Bukidnon, Northern Mindanao and has an elevation of 720 metres. Mount Tralala is situated nearby to the neighborhood Gawad Kalinga, as well as near Salang Homes.Places of Interest

Bethel Baptist Hospital, Inc. or Bethel Hospital is a 75-bed healthcare institution in Malaybalay, Bukidnon, Philippines founded in 1973. BBH is a non-profit mission institution affiliated with the Association of Fundamental Baptist Churches in the Philippines.

Casisang is the most populous of the 46 barangays of Malaybalay. It is the seat of government of the City of Malaybalay since the City Hall is located here.

Sumpong is an urban barangay of the City of Malaybalay in the Province of Bukidnon, Philippines. According to the 2015 census, Sumpong has a population of 9,302 people.
